This is an automated email from the ASF dual-hosted git repository.

coheigea pushed a change to branch master
in repository https://gitbox.apache.org/repos/asf/cxf-fediz.git.


    from 621ce55  Updating Tomcat
     new a2aa001  Adding custom claim transformation support to fediz plugin
     new 6f4074b  Refactoring and fix custom claims processing support, adding 
test cases, refactor role parsing
     new 6068ce8  Fixing some conflicts with the last patch

The 3 revisions listed above as "new" are entirely new to this
repository and will be described in separate emails.  The revisions
listed as "add" were already present in the repository and have only
been added to this reference.


Summary of changes:
 .gitignore                                         |   1 +
 .../main/java/org/apache/cxf/fediz/core/Claim.java |   5 +
 .../cxf/fediz/core/TokenValidatorResponse.java     |  19 ++-
 .../apache/cxf/fediz/core/config/FedizContext.java |  26 ++++
 .../core/processor/AbstractFedizProcessor.java     |  36 ++++++
 .../cxf/fediz/core/processor/ClaimsProcessor.java  |  19 ++-
 .../core/processor/FederationProcessorImpl.java    |  31 +++--
 .../fediz/core/processor/SAMLProcessorImpl.java    |  22 +++-
 .../cxf/fediz/core/saml/SAMLTokenValidator.java    |  41 +++++-
 .../src/main/resources/schemas/FedizConfig.xsd     |   2 +
 .../cxf/fediz/common/ClaimCopyProcessor.java       |  19 +++
 .../cxf/fediz/common/ClaimMutateProcessor.java     |  38 ++++++
 .../fediz/core/config/FedizConfigurationTest.java  |  41 +++++-
 ...tedClaimsTest.java => ClaimsProcessorTest.java} | 142 +++++++++++----------
 .../cxf/fediz/core/federation/CustomValidator.java |   1 -
 .../core/federation/FederationResponseTest.java    |   4 +-
 .../core/federation/SAMLTokenValidatorOldTest.java |   4 +-
 .../cxf/fediz/core/samlsso/CustomValidator.java    |   1 -
 systests/cxf/src/test/resources/fediz_config.xml   |   6 +-
 .../cxfWebapp/src/main/resources/fediz_config.xml  |   6 +-
 20 files changed, 350 insertions(+), 114 deletions(-)
 copy 
services/idp-core/src/main/java/org/apache/cxf/fediz/service/idp/protocols/ProtocolController.java
 => 
plugins/core/src/main/java/org/apache/cxf/fediz/core/processor/ClaimsProcessor.java
 (60%)
 create mode 100644 
plugins/core/src/test/java/org/apache/cxf/fediz/common/ClaimCopyProcessor.java
 create mode 100644 
plugins/core/src/test/java/org/apache/cxf/fediz/common/ClaimMutateProcessor.java
 copy 
plugins/core/src/test/java/org/apache/cxf/fediz/core/federation/{RequestedClaimsTest.java
 => ClaimsProcessorTest.java} (75%)

Reply via email to